An equipment purchase agreement is an agreement between a purchaser and a seller of equipment. Typically used by businesses, the equipment purchase agreement outlines the rights and obligations of both parties in the transaction.

The conditions of the sale and purchase agreement include, among others, non-compete clauses. These clauses serve to prevent the seller from setting up a parallel company and taking customers away from you. It serves to protect the company's goodwill.

Any purchase agreement should include at least the following information:The identity of the buyer and seller.A description of the property being purchased.The purchase price.The terms as to how and when payment is to be made.The terms as to how, when, and where the goods will be delivered to the purchaser.More items...?

Provisions of an APA may include payment of purchase price, monthly installments, liens and encumbrances on the assets, condition precedent for the closing, etc. An APA differs from a stock purchase agreement (SPA) under which company shares, title to assets, and title to liabilities are also sold.
